تم حل المشكلة: نموذج Claude-4-Sonnet لا يعمل مع خطتك الحالية أو مفتاح API في Cursor

Oliver Kingsley

Oliver Kingsley

26 مايو 2025

تم حل المشكلة: نموذج Claude-4-Sonnet لا يعمل مع خطتك الحالية أو مفتاح API في Cursor

أعلنت Cursor مؤخرًا عن دعمها لنماذج Anthropic الجديدة Claude 4.0، بما في ذلك Claude 4.0 Sonnet الذي طال انتظاره. لقد أثار هذا التطور حماسًا كبيرًا بين المطورين الذين يتطلعون إلى الاستفادة من قدراته المتقدمة في البرمجة. ومع ذلك، لم يخلُ الطرح من بعض العقبات. يواجه العديد من مستخدمي Cursor عقبة محبطة: خطأ "النموذج claude-4-sonnet لا يعمل مع خطتك الحالية أو مفتاح API"، أو رسائل مشابهة تشير إلى أن Claude 4.0 Sonnet غير متاح.

ستتعمق هذه المقالة في المشكلات الشائعة التي تمنع الوصول إلى Claude 4.0 Sonnet في Cursor وتقدم حلولًا تم اختبارها من قبل المجتمع لمساعدتك على البدء والعمل.

كـ مكافأة، سنقدم أداة غير مسبوقة، وهي خادم Apidog MCP، وسنرشدك خلال عملية دمجه مع Cursor للاتصال بسلاسة بمواصفات API الخاصة بك، وبالتالي تعزيز سير عمل تطوير وتصحيح أخطاء API بشكل كبير.

button

فهم خطأ "Claude 4.0 Sonnet غير متاح" في Cursor

وعد تقديم Claude 4.0 Sonnet في Cursor بمساعدة معززة في البرمجة، ولكن بالنسبة للكثيرين، شابت التجربة الأولية مشاكل في إمكانية الوصول. يبلغ المستخدمون بشكل متكرر عن أخطاء مثل:

استنادًا إلى الوثائق الرسمية لـ Cursor وتقارير المستخدمين في منتديات Cursor، إليك الأسباب الرئيسية:

5 حلول مجربة لحل مشكلة "النموذج claude-4-sonnet لا يعمل مع خطتك الحالية أو مفتاح API" في Cursor

إذا كنت تعاني من رسالة "Claude 4.0 Sonnet غير متاح" أو أخطاء مشابهة في Cursor، فجرب خطوات استكشاف الأخطاء وإصلاحها التالية:

1. أعد تشغيل Cursor: هذا هو الحل الأبسط ولكنه غالبًا ما يكون فعالًا. إعادة تشغيل كاملة لتطبيق Cursor يمكن أن تنعش اتصاله وتوفر النماذج.

2. ابدأ محادثة جديدة: إذا وجدت أنه حتى بعد إعادة تشغيل Cursor، تستمر المشكلة في المحادثات الموجودة. قد يكون بدء جلسة محادثة جديدة تمامًا هو الحيلة التي تمكن الوصول إلى Claude 4.0 Sonnet.

3. تحقق من خطتك وقم بتمكين التسعير بناءً على الاستخدام: غالبًا ما يكون الوصول إلى Claude 4.0 Sonnet مرتبطًا بالخطط المدفوعة.

تمكين التسعير بناءً على الاستخدام في Cursor

4. المستخدمون المجانيون بمفاتيح API خاصة بهم: إذا كنت مستخدمًا مجانيًا لـ Cursor وتحاول استخدام مفتاح API الشخصي لـ Anthropic، فقد لا تزال تواجه قيودًا. قد تقيد Anthropic نفسها الوصول إلى أحدث نماذجها مثل Claude 4.0 Sonnet عبر مفاتيح API التي لا ترتبط بخطة Anthropic مدفوعة أو أرصدة كافية. غالبًا ما تظهر رسالة "أحدث نماذج Anthropic متاحة حاليًا فقط للمستخدمين المدفوعين" في هذا السياق.

5. التحلي بالصبر خلال فترات الطلب المرتفع: بالنسبة لنماذج مثل Claude 4.0 Opus، وربما Sonnet خلال أوقات الذروة، أشارت Cursor إلى ارتفاع الطلب. يقترحون التبديل إلى "التحديد التلقائي" أو المحاولة مرة أخرى لاحقًا. في حين أن هذا ينطبق أكثر على Opus، إلا أنه عامل يجب أخذه في الاعتبار لأي نموذج جديد تم إطلاقه وشائع.

من خلال العمل بشكل منهجي على هذه الحلول، يمكنك حل المشكلات المتعلقة بعدم توفر Claude 4.0 Sonnet في Cursor بنجاح. تذكر أن مشهد الذكاء الاصطناعي ديناميكي، ويمكن أن تتطور الحلول.

تحسين سير عملك في Cursor باستخدام خادم Apidog MCP

بينما يعد حل مشكلة الوصول إلى Claude 4 Sonnet في Cursor خطوة مهمة، يمكن للمطورين، وخاصة أولئك الذين يعملون بشكل مكثف مع واجهات برمجة التطبيقات (APIs)، رفع إنتاجيتهم بشكل أكبر من خلال دمج مواصفات API الخاصة بهم مباشرة في بيئة التطوير المتكاملة (IDE) المدعومة بالذكاء الاصطناعي. هذا هو المكان الذي يمكن أن يساعد فيه خادم Apidog MCP.

button

ما هو خادم Apidog MCP؟

يسمح خادم Apidog MCP لمواصفات API الخاصة بك بأن تصبح مصدر بيانات مباشرًا لمساعدي الذكاء الاصطناعي مثل الموجود في Cursor. تخيل أن ذكاءك الاصطناعي لا يفهم اللغة الطبيعية فحسب، بل يمتلك أيضًا معرفة دقيقة ومحدثة بعقود API لمشروعك. يمكّن هذا التكامل Cursor من:

في جوهر الأمر، يسد خادم Apidog MCP الفجوة بين مواصفات API الخاصة بك ومساعد الذكاء الاصطناعي الخاص بك. هذا مفيد بشكل خاص عندما تحتاج إلى التأكد من أن الكود الذي تم إنشاؤه أو تعديله بواسطة Claude 4.0 Sonnet (أو أي نموذج آخر في Cursor) يتوافق تمامًا مع تعريفات API الخاصة بك. إنه يقلل الأخطاء، ويسرع دورات التطوير، ويضمن الاتساق بين وثائق API الخاصة بك وتنفيذها.

ربط خادم Apidog MCP بـ Cursor لتعزيز سير عمل API

يتيح دمج خادم Apidog MCP مع Cursor لمساعد الذكاء الاصطناعي الخاص بك الوصول مباشرة إلى مواصفات API الخاصة بك. إليك كيفية إعداده:

المتطلبات الأساسية:

قبل البدء، تأكد مما يلي:

✅ تم تثبيت Node.js (الإصدار 18+؛ يوصى بأحدث إصدار LTS)

✅ تستخدم بيئة تطوير متكاملة تدعم MCP، مثل: Cursor

الخطوة 1: إعداد ملف OpenAPI الخاص بك

ستحتاج إلى الوصول إلى تعريف API الخاص بك:

الخطوة 2: إضافة تكوين MCP إلى Cursor

ستقوم الآن بإضافة التكوين إلى ملف mcp.json الخاص بـ Cursor.

تكوين خادم MCP في Cursor

تذكر استبدال <oas-url-or-path> بعنوان URL الفعلي لـ OpenAPI الخاص بك أو المسار المحلي.

{
  "mcpServers": {
    "API specification": {
      "command": "npx",
      "args": [
        "-y",
        "apidog-mcp-server@latest",
        "--oas=https://petstore.swagger.io/v2/swagger.json"
      ]
    }
  }
}
{
  "mcpServers": {
    "API specification": {
      "command": "cmd",
      "args": [
        "/c",
        "npx",
        "-y",
        "apidog-mcp-server@latest",
        "--oas=https://petstore.swagger.io/v2/swagger.json"
      ]
    }
  }
}

الخطوة 3: التحقق من الاتصال

بعد حفظ التكوين، اختبره في بيئة التطوير المتكاملة عن طريق كتابة الأمر التالي في وضع Agent:

Please fetch API documentation via MCP and tell me how many endpoints exist in the project.

إذا نجح الأمر، سترى استجابة منظمة تسرد نقاط النهاية وتفاصيلها. إذا لم ينجح، فتحقق مرة أخرى من المسار إلى ملف OpenAPI الخاص بك وتأكد من تثبيت Node.js بشكل صحيح.

الخلاصة

في حين أن مشكلات الوصول إلى Claude 4 Sonnet في Cursor يمكن أن تكون محبطة، إلا أنها تسلط الضوء على أهمية أدوات التطوير القوية. من خلال تطبيق خادم Apidog MCP، لا تحل تحديات سير العمل الفورية فحسب، بل تجعل عملية تطوير API الخاصة بك جاهزة للمستقبل.

إن الجمع بين قدرات الذكاء الاصطناعي في Cursor وتكامل مواصفات API في Apidog يخلق بيئة قوية:

بالنسبة للفرق التي تعمل مع واجهات برمجة التطبيقات، أصبح هذا التكامل ضروريًا بدلاً من كونه اختياريًا. مع تطور التطوير المدعوم بالذكاء الاصطناعي، ستحدد أدوات مثل خادم Apidog MCP التي تسد الفجوة بين المواصفات والكود الجيل القادم من إنتاجية المطورين.

button

ممارسة تصميم API في Apidog

اكتشف طريقة أسهل لبناء واستخدام واجهات برمجة التطبيقات